Transaction d521bb85142fb8b89f7e7f6a2a45e10538a18ac51b129f0af1f4faf9db97527a

block
143e20303dbe5f93972d368e33871b983aa814430528b878ffa3eb81cd1d679b

1 Input

2 Outputs